CVE-2012-6297

28
FAUCET Score

CVE-2012-6297 describes a command injection vulnerability in DD-WRT 24-sp2, allowing a remote attacker to execute arbitrary commands through specially crafted configuration values containing shell meta-characters. This vulnerability is triggered via Cross-Site Request Forgery (CSRF), leading to a high-severity impact, including potential Denial of Service. With a CVSS score of 8.8 (High), it requires user interaction (UI:R) but has low attack complexity (AC:L) and no authentication (PR:N), enabling significant confidentiality, integrity, and availability impacts. There is currently no evidence of active exploitation, nor are there publicly available exploit modules in Metasploit, Nuclei, or ExploitDB, and it lacks significant community discussion or media coverage.
